Slice #28 -- The Plate

I am a member of our local art museum.  They send out emails titled Object of the Day linking to pieces in the museum and providing some info.  It's nice, and what I will imitate during the Slice of Life challenge for 2024.  Each day, I am highlighting an object used in my daily life and generating a piece of art to accompany my writing by using the AI program, Adobe Firefly.

Today... the plate. 

One of the glorious things about spring break?  I get time to catch up and just be with people.  On Monday, my cousin and I met for happy hour around a plate of jalapeno toasted raviolis.  On Tuesday, lunch with JD and a plate of avocado empanadas.  I was late for Tuesday happy hour with my pals from my last job, but still grabbed a cold fry from the plate.  Yesterday, it was dinner with my brothers, laughing around a plate of fried chicken.

Today, I'll meet my work bestie for lunch and my hubby and I will meet my parents for dinner.  I'm already fantasizing about what I'll order.  On Sunday, my bestie and her partner will gather around brunch plates for a homemade breakfast sandwich buffet at our place.  

My guts might be questioning how full I am, but my heart is not.  I love food and I love gathering around a plate with friends and family.  Feeling blessed this week and grateful for some time off to be with others.
